Grant Definition

–verb (used with object)
1.to bestow or confer, esp. by a formal act: to grant a charter.
2.to give or accord: to grant permission.
3.to agree or accede to: to grant a request.
4.to admit or concede; accept for the sake of argument: I grant that point.
5.to transfer or convey, esp. by deed or writing: to grant property.
ede –noun
6.something granted, as a privilege or right, a sum of money, or a tract of land: Several major foundations made large grants to fund the research project.
7.the act of granting.
8.Law. a transfer of property.
9.a geographical unit in Vermont, Maine, and New Hampshire, originally a grant of land to a person or group of people.
10.take for granted,
a.to accept without question or objection; assume: Your loyalty to the cause is taken for granted.
b.to use, accept, or treat in a careless or indifferent manner: A marriage can be headed for trouble if either spouse begins to take the other for granted.
